However, based on your picture, it appears that you bottomed the coil. The wire commonly falls off the bottom of the coil when you bottom a speaker. It's hard to say for sure since the pic's a bit out of focus on the coil, though. However, power is not an issue here - the coil looks pristine. If you were burning it up, the coil would be darker or even black. Regarding the rubs, if that's what's on the right side of the inside of the coil, that is probably just from manufacturing. If the coil was really rubbing, there would be very linear marks on the inside of the coil and corresponding marks on the opposing side on the wire (where it scraped the top plate).
